Technology in many shapes, forms, and devices is already shaping nearly every aspect of your life. How? On your smart phone and tablet with thousands of apps to enhance your work and daily living. On streaming media that lets you watch TV and movies anytime anywhere. On social media where your voice is instantly amplified to reach the world. Think you’ve seen it all? Not! There’s more to come and you’re part of making it happen – right now. Join host Bonnie D. Graham as she speaks with future-focused visionaries on Technology Revolution: The Future of Now, broadcasting live every Wednesday at 8 AM Pacific Time/11 AM Eastern Time, on the Business Channel.

The Future of Public-Private Partnerships & AI: Faster Solutions?

5/31/2023
We queried ChatGPT: “Tell me about Public-Private Partnerships.” ChatGPT response: Public-Private Partnerships (PPPs) involve a contract between a public sector entity, such as a government agency, and a private sector partner, typically a company or consortium of companies, to share resources, risks, and rewards in achieving a common goal. PPPs are usually implemented when the public sector entity lacks the expertise, resources, or funding to undertake a project alone or when a private sector partner can bring in innovative technology and management expertise to improve project efficiency and performance. We asked ChatGPT: “What is the role of AI and technology in Public-Private Partnerships?” ChatGPT response: AI and technology can help to… – Streamline and automate the PPP procurement process – i.e., analyze large amounts of data and identify potential partners. – Improve project planning, design, implementation – i.e., 3D modeling, simulation, and visualization tools. – Enhance project performance and maintenance – i.e., sensors and other IoT devices to collect real-time data. – Improve monitoring and evaluation of PPPs – i.e., blockchain technology to create a transparent and immutable record of project data and transactions, reducing the potential for fraud and corruption. The Future of Art & AI: What Would Dali, Rembrandt & Picasso Say?

5/24/2023
We asked ChatGPT: “Tell me about the future of Visual Art and AI.” ChatGPT response: Artificial intelligence (AI) has become an increasingly popular tool in the field of art, with artists and technologists exploring the potential of machine learning algorithms to generate and manipulate images, music, and other creative works. AI applications can assist visual artists in creating art, improving their workflow, and exploring new creative possibilities. We asked ChatGPT: “Tell me about DALL_E.” ChatGPT response: DALL-E is a state-of-the-art AI language model developed by OpenAI that can generate images from textual descriptions. The name “DALL-E” is a combination of the artist Salvador Dali and the Pixar character WALL-E. With DALL-E, users can input textual descriptions of objects, scenes, or even abstract concepts, and the AI will generate a corresponding image.
